** At Target, we believe in our leaders having meaningful experiences that help them build and develop skills for a career. The role of a Store Director can provide you with the skills and experience of:*
* • Managing a large team of hourly team members and leaders as well as leaders of leaders  
• Recruiting, selecting, talent management and talent planning across all departments of the store  
• Guest service fundamentals and experience building and leading a guest-first culture across the store  
• Retail business financials (e.g. payroll, profit and loss) and driving sales growth  
• Creating store-specific strategies and managing your team to deliver results  
• Retail business fundamentals for total store, including understanding sales trends, inventory management, guest shopping patterns and satisfaction, pricing and promotions strategies and specialty businesses; teach and train your leaders on the same business acumen  
• Setting and planning total store quarterly business priorities and managing a team to meet sales goals  
• Building partnerships with and leveraging key partners (e.g. Assets Protection, Food & Beverage, Human Resources) to support store performance and business growth  
• Making business decisions by assessing market competition, understanding guest insights and feedback
